There are some places in the world where the FCO advises against travel, either to entire countries or in some cases parts of a country. If you book a package holiday, bear in mind that tour operators will not send customers to countries or parts of countries where the FCO is advising against travel, but it is still important that you check FCO advice to enable you to make a properly informed decision about where you wish to travel.\u201d<\/p>\n<p><strong>Libya<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>Britons should not travel to Libya at all, said the FCO. Anyone there should leave immediately by commercial means. Terrorists are \u201cvery likely\u201d to try to carry out attacks. \u201cThis advice has been in place consistently since 2014. All but essential travel to the rest of Mali is inadvisable.<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"\" src=\"https:\/\/assets.publishing.service.gov.uk\/media\/5297721aed915d05da000001\/131128_Mali_jpeg.jpg\" width=\"292\" height=\"265\" \/><\/p>\n<p><strong>Syria<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>British citizens should avoid all travel to Syria and anyone there should leave however they can.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cThe situation remains extremely volatile and dangerous. High levels of violence persist throughout Syria,\u201d said the FCO.<\/p>\n<p>Terrorists are \u201cvery likely\u201d to try to carry out attacks in Syria. There is also a very high threat of kidnapping throughout the country.<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"\" src=\"https:\/\/assets.publishing.service.gov.uk\/media\/549ad28d40f0b60241000303\/141223_FCO_356_-_Syria_Travel_Advice__WEB__Ed2b.jpg\" width=\"292\" height=\"220\" \/><\/p>\n<p><strong>South Sudan<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>The Foreign and Commonwealth Office (FCO) advise against all travel to South Sudan. If you\u2019re in South Sudan, you should leave if it\u2019s safe to do so.<\/p>\n<p>The FCO said: \u201cThere are daily reports of fighting between armed groups across the country, and regular reports of serious criminality in the capital Juba. The British Embassy and most international organisations observe a self-imposed curfew.\u201d<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"\" src=\"https:\/\/assets.publishing.service.gov.uk\/media\/5cf7f81840f0b663ff495d83\/190605_Sudan_jpeg.jpg\" width=\"295\" height=\"269\" \/><\/p>\n<p><strong>Somalia<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>The Foreign and Commonwealth Office advises against all travel to Somalia.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cTerrorists are very likely to try to carry out attacks in Somalia,\u201d said the FCO. \u201cThere is a high threat of kidnap throughout Somalia. Terrorist groups have made threats against westerners and those working for western organisations.\u201d<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"\" src=\"https:\/\/assets.publishing.service.gov.uk\/media\/5b2ce69aed915d5862b2c6b1\/180622_Somalia.jpg\" width=\"298\" height=\"360\" \/><\/p>\n<p><strong>Yemen<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>The FCO advise against all travel to Yemen. \u201cThis includes the mainland and all islands. If you\u2019re in Yemen, you should leave immediately.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>The FCO added: \u201cYemen remains very tense and unstable and the security situation throughout the country is dangerous and in some areas it is unclear which faction has control. In addition to ongoing fighting, there\u2019s a threat of terrorist attacks, kidnap and unlawful detention against foreigners.\u201d<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"\" src=\"https:\/\/assets.publishing.service.gov.uk\/media\/513b8a10ed915d4261000006\/120607_Yemen_jpeg.jpg\" width=\"304\" height=\"184\" \/><\/p>\n<p><strong>Afghanistan<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>Travel to huge areas of Afghanistan is inadvisable. The level of consular assistance the British Embassy can provide to travellers in Afghanistan is extremely limited.
